use the spawn point of the Abyss to farm humanity off the floating humanities in there and when you get to the dark knights after you drain the water farm the dark knights for titanite chunks. Kill all the titanite demons that exist for titanite slabs, each time you go into new game +, there are only titanite demons that exist each time you play the game. Unlike other enemies, the titanite demons disappear after you kill them. So that's why it is very valuable to kill them in eacch playthrough.. and making sure you get every single one.... Because they drop the piece needed to rei force +15 weapons. So if you want a bunch of +15 weapons, you need to kill all the titanite demons. There is one in Lost Izalith, the place with lava everywhere. It's on a bridge, that's one you'll miss out on & you don't want to miss out on any titanite demon drops. There are also the ones down in Sens Fortress as soon as you enter in, on the very bottom of the level. Then there's the one in Anor Londo in that one room before you get to Smough & Ornstein. Just pointing out the ones that are easy to miss. Because there are about 5 titanite demons down there in Sens Fortress. And the rest are pretty easy to find & should run into just by playing the game. Like the one in the Catacombs. Having titanite chunks + slabs helps you upgrade your weapons & are harder to get.
